Tail spend management tools are becoming increasingly essential for businesses looking to streamline their procurement processes and drive cost savings. Tail spend, which refers to the 20% of spend that is made up of small, low-value purchases that are often overlooked, can account for a significant portion of a company’s overall spend. Without the proper tools in place, businesses may struggle to effectively manage their tail spend and miss out on valuable cost-saving opportunities.

One of the key benefits of tail spend management tools is their ability to provide visibility into an organization’s tail spend. By using these tools, businesses can gain insights into their tail spend, including who is making purchases, what they are buying, and how much they are spending. This level of visibility can help businesses identify patterns and trends in their tail spend, allowing them to make more informed decisions about how to manage and reduce it.

In addition to providing visibility into tail spend, tail spend management tools also offer businesses the ability to automate and optimize their procurement processes. These tools can help businesses streamline their procurement workflows, making it easier to track and approve purchases, enforce compliance policies, and negotiate better terms with suppliers. By automating these processes, businesses can save time and resources, allowing them to focus on more strategic initiatives.

Furthermore, tail spend management tools can help businesses identify cost-saving opportunities within their tail spend. By analyzing their tail spend data, businesses can identify areas where they are overspending or where they can consolidate purchases to achieve better pricing. This can help businesses reduce their overall procurement costs and improve their bottom line.

Another key benefit of tail spend management tools is their ability to improve supplier relationships. By using these tools, businesses can track and evaluate their relationships with suppliers, ensuring that they are meeting their performance metrics and delivering value to the business. This level of visibility can help businesses identify underperforming suppliers and take action to either improve their performance or find alternative suppliers.

Overall, tail spend management tools can help businesses achieve significant cost savings, improve their procurement processes, and optimize their supplier relationships. With the right tools in place, businesses can better manage their tail spend and drive efficiency and cost savings across their organization.

Some popular tail spend management tools include SAP Ariba, Coupa, and GEP. These tools offer a range of features and capabilities, including spend analysis, supplier management, contract management, and compliance monitoring.
